Man Accused Of Beating Daughter To Death Will Stand Trial Again

LAS CRUCES,-Theman accused in the fatal beating of his five-week-old daughter will stand trial again.

35-year-old Eliazar Urrutia Quinones first stood trial earlier this year on charges of child abuse and child abuse resulting in death.The judge presiding over his trial declared a mistrial after jurors failed to reach a verdict in the case on February 22, 2007.

Court documents state baby Diana Quinones had breathing problems and was taken to Memorial Medical Center in Las Cruces on January 11, 2005. She was transferred to an Albuquerque hospital, where she died four days later.

An autopsy showed the baby had several broken bones and died of massive brain injuries.
